About us

The Osteoarthritis Foundation is a private foundation establishedin July 2015 by health professionals, scientists but also patients.

The Foundation is a non-profit organization mainly devotedto fighting osteoarthritis without neither distinction on groundsof language, region or race nor political, philosophical or religiousconsiderations through educational, scientific, philanthropic andhumanitarian initiatives.

Welcome LetterDear Sponsor,

Six hundred million people will be affected by osteoarthritis worldwide in 2050! Every day, these people suffer from pain

at motion and are limited in their daily activities. Their joints are deformed, crack and move with difficulty.

Unfortunately, the number of affected people will continue to increase during the next decade because of several

factors like population growth, aging due to increased life expectancy, increased obesity prevalence and lack of

treatment able to stop the progression of the disease. Therefore, we can anticipate that in industrialized countries, the

social and economic burden of osteoarthritis will rise rapidly. For all these reasons, osteoarthritis is considered as a

public health problem and should be a research priority.

It is urgent to accelerate the development of new therapies with less adverse effect, with a better efficacy on symptoms

and with an action on the disease progression. Another urgent need is prevention! By reducing weight in overweight

patients, by changing eating habits, by preventing joint trauma, or by a better treatment of co-morbidities, it is possible

to prevent osteoarthritis incidence and progression. Osteoarthritic patients need to be listened, to be heard and to be

defended. It is for them, their relatives and health professionals that the Osteoarthritis Foundation organized the World

Osteoarthritis Day Intergenerational Events (WODIES), a unique event fully dedicated to osteoarthritis. This edition of

our event is located in Brussels, as it offers a convenient and pleasant setting for popular events.

We look forward to meeting you in September 14-15 2019 and we will make this event all the more memorable.
